GBA3

The protein encoded by this gene is an enzyme that can hydrolyze several types of glycosides. This gene is a polymorphic pseudogene, with the most common allele being the functional allele that encodes the full-length protein. Some individuals, as represented by the reference genome allele, contain a single nucleotide polymorphism that results in a premature stop codon in the coding region, and therefore this allele is pseudogenic due to the failure to produce a functional full-length protein. Alternative splicing of this gene results in multiple transcript variants.

Function
Neutral cytosolic beta-glycosidase with a broad substrate specificity that could play a role in the catabolism of glycosylceramides (PubMed:11389701, PubMed:11784319, PubMed:20728381, PubMed:26724485, PubMed:17595169).

Has a significant glucosylceramidase activity in vitro (PubMed:26724485, PubMed:17595169).

However, that activity is relatively low and its significance in vivo is not clear (PubMed:26724485, PubMed:17595169, PubMed:20728381).

Also able to hydrolyze galactosylceramide/GalCer, glucosylsphingosine/GlcSph and galactosylsphingosine/GalSph (PubMed:17595169).

However, the in vivo relevance of these activities is unclear (PubMed:17595169).

It can also hydrolyze a broad variety of dietary glycosides including phytoestrogens, flavonols, flavones, flavanones and cyanogens in vitro and could therefore play a role in the metabolism of xenobiotics (PubMed:11784319).

Could also play a role in the catabolism of cytosolic sialyl free N-glycans (PubMed:26193330).
